[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]People using their neighborhood schools instead of charters would help. There are plenty of integrated neighborhoods in DC, white people just don’t want to send their kids to the local school.[/quote] Our charter (Spanish immersion) is far more integrated than our neighborhood school. If everyone in my neighborhood right now started attending our neighborhood school, it would be pretty diverse, however. So, I get your point. With that said, our charter is truly diverse in terms of SES and race and ethnicity and that's what I want my kids to keep experiencing. [/quote] I understand that your charter school is integrated and you like that, but unfortunately that experience is not available to every student in DC. Yes, the lottery is fair but they absolutely contribute to segregated schools. Look at Brookland or Bloomingdale. White families in those neighborhoods reject traditional public schools in favor of charters, which makes the neighborhood schools segregated-even if the charters are integrated.[/quote] True of Brookland I guess, but lots of white kids in Bloomingdale and Shaw go to Seaton. I know a 3rd grsder. And when Langley got a competent, permanent principal, high-SES folks started enrolling. Yes there is a long way to go, but it's not like people won't attend at all. DCPS needs to cure its administrative failings before anything really changes.[/quote]
